The Impact of Supply Chain Management on Global Trade
Introduction to Supply Chain Management
Supply chain management is a critical aspect of global trade, influencing how products are delivered from manufacturers to consumers. Understanding its impact is essential for businesses.
Efficient Logistics and Transportation
Effective supply chain management ensures that goods are delivered on time and at a lower cost, enhancing trading relationships.
Inventory Management Strategies
Managing inventory effectively can prevent stockouts and overstock situations, leading to better decision-making in the B2B space.
Technology's Role in Supply Chains
The integration of technology, such as IoT and blockchain, is revolutionizing supply chain operations, improving transparency and efficiency.
Risk Management in Global Trade
Developing a robust supply chain strategy also involves addressing potential risks, such as geopolitical issues and natural disasters.
Conclusion
In the realm of global trade, effective supply chain management is paramount. Businesses must prioritize its optimization to thrive in a competitive market.
